The Role

The Supervisor Region Operations responsibilities are to manage technicians in specific service areas, and to provide quality residential and business communications services on a profitable basis while adhering to company policies, procedures and directives. Develop and maintain an aggressive, knowledgeable, customer-focused team that promotes and sells Lumen products and services while providing a service experience that exceeds the customer's expectations.

Location: Tempe, AZ

The Main Responsibilities
  • Manage the daily operation of outside and inside plant network services and technicians whose work includes the installation and maintenance of residential, business, central office as well as design services and splicing activities.
  • You will serve as the single point of contact between Century Link and Contractors to resolve issues arising during the construction and/or maintenance process.
  • This includes a major emphasis on training, coaching and development of employees with regards to new processes and quality standards, customer contact, safety, expense control and technical skills.
  • Will be responsible for leading a team of technicians who meet attendance and performance standards.
  • Will represent Century Link with customers and governmental agencies.
  • Collaborates with the union to achieve a win-win working relationship.
  • Celebrates successes, appropriately uses rewards and recognition.
  • Motivates team for continuous improvement and achievement of maximum performance.
